Witches of Keyhole Lake #12

Murder without Mercy

Rate this book
What's a fall festival without a murder?

For a hundred years, Keyhole Lake's Fourth of July Festival and Barbecue Cook-Off has drawn people from all over the south, and this year's no exception. Historically, though, some have been better than others for Noelle and crew.

This year, she's hoping for the best. She and Hunter are newly engaged, her powers are leveling out, and life is good - at least until a woman turns up murdered in the fortune teller's tent. The case takes a turn for the strange when Hunter discovers she's an heiress that was reported missing three years ago.

Once word gets out, "beloved" family members start crawling out of the woodwork, and the situation goes from strange to downright nerve-wracking when the woman's ghost shows up and starts pointing fingers.

153 pages, Kindle Edition

First published August 20, 2020

About the author

Tegan Maher

98 books342 followers
I was born and raised in the South and even hung my motorcycle helmet in Colorado for a few months. I've always had a touch of wanderlust and have never feared just packing up and going on new adventures, whether in real life or via the pages of a great book.

When I was a little girl, I didn't want to grow up to be a writer—I wanted to raise unicorns and be a superhero. When those gigs fell through, I chose the next best thing: creating my own magical lands filled with adventure, magic, humor, and romance.

I live in Florida with my two dogs and when I'm not writing or reading, I'm racing motorcycles with my taller, more handsome half, hanging out at the beach, or binge-watching anything magical on Netflix.

I'm eternally grateful for all the people who help make my life what is today - friends, readers, family. No woman is an island.

Another great instalment in the goings on at Keyhole Lake

I love these books, there is always a murder to be solved but it isn’t the main story and is usually resolved fairly easily. No, for me it’s the characters. From the central to the supporting characters —- living or dead—— they are all wonderful. Noelle Flynn is the main lead, a witch who can see and speak to ghosts, as can a lot of the town, (it’s up to the ghost if you can see them) Bobbie-Sue who runs the barbecue restaurant Coralee who runs the beauty salon and Anna Mae, Noelle friend, to name but a few then there’s also Aunt Addy and Cherri Lynn who happen to be two fo the deceased still involved in the goings on around town. These are all strong independent women with good hearts and strong ties of friendship and loyalty, always ready to help out anybody in need and the circle of friends can always widen to include another. As I said at the beginning I love these books, for me it’s like watching an episode of a long running series seeing what everyone is up to and getting to solve a murder mystery at the same time. Good clean wholesome fun.
